Fungal diseases are the scourge of farmers, devastating one field while leaving the other untouched. For farmers operating on razor-thin margins, this can spell disaster. But what if the plants could wave an early warning flag, a notification just like you get on your phone?

Insignum AgTech, a Purdue Strategic Ventures portfolio company, designed its first product to make corn visually react to fungal diseases like tar spot using natural pigments, turning leaves purple. The technology offers early warning signs as many as 10 days before visible symptoms appear, enabling farmers to make data driven decisions and treat their crops preventatively and more effectively.

"Exactly when, precisely where, and only if," said Kyle Mohler, founder and CEO at Insignum AgTech. "By applying fungicide at the optimal time, treating only affected areas of the field, and avoiding unnecessary spraying unless disease is actually present, farmers can make the best decisions to stay profitable and sustainable against potentially devastating diseases."

Mohler emphasizes that, contrary to stereotypes, farmers are keen to adopt technology. However, due to tight margins, new tech must demonstrate clear value. Insignum tackles this problem head on by hosting annual field days for farmers, investors, and partners to see the technology in action.

In-field corn marked with purple spots that signal early disease presence, Insignum makes its own case through immersive experience. Whether attendees are seasoned farmers or investors unfamiliar with the realities of crop scouting, they're able to gain firsthand insight into the company's innovative solutions.

Mohler says the company plans to bring their flagship corn product to market by working with the seed companies that farmers already know and trust. The company also aims to expand into canola and soybeans, tapping into other high-value crops where disease detection can significantly improve management and profitability. Later products could utilize two natural colors in the same crop, such as purple and red, to signal other issues, like insect attack.
